Abstract:
Objective To conduct biomechanical analysis and study clinical efficacy of external fixation with locking plates in open tibiofibular fracture.Methods Twenty-three cases of open tibiofibular fracture admitted into the hospital from March 2013 to April 2016 for treatment by using external locking plates were recruited as research subjects.All the patients were treated with debridement,fracture reduction and external fixation with locking plates,and had medical follow-ups for at least 1 year after the removal of steel plates.Biomechanical finite element analysis was made in the treatment of tibiofibular fracture by using locking plates,and overall structural stability of the steel plates at different distances between the plates and the tibia was investigated.Results All the patients gained bony healing.Results indicated that average time of plate removal was 6.3 months.Due to severe blood flow disorder,there were 4 cases of delayed healing and 1 unhealed case,which was later cured by debridement of the fractured end of the bone and internal fixation.Finite element analysis indicated that fractured bone gap tended to increase,when the distance between the bone and locking plates increased,and whole rigidity tended to decrease.At the same time,stress concentrated at the roots of the bolts,and it aggravated when the distance between the bone and bolts increased.Conclusion External fixation with locking plates could effectively fix the fractured ends of the bone,be used to treat open tibiofibular fracture,shorten healing time,reduce damage to the soft tissues,as well as lower the incidence of osteomyelitis.Therefore,it might be a new approach to the treatment of lower limb fractures.
